We have collaborated with students from San Jos\u00e9 State University\u2019s finance course led by professor Xiaoyan Xu and financial advisors from Cathay bank led by Wen Chang to share workshops on money management with Olinder Elementary students and Downtown San Jos\u00e9 community residents. These\u00a0workshops through CommUniverCity&#8217;s <a href=\"http:\/\/cucsj.org\/es\/projects\/money-matters\/\">Money Matters<\/a> project, teach financial basics to both children and adults in our San Jos\u00e9 communities.<\/p>\n<h3><em>Money Matters- kid style<\/em><\/h3>\n<p>The SJSU students have presented on an array of topics adjusted to address the concerns of a 1<sup>st<\/sup> through 5<sup>th<\/sup> grade student. Some of these topics included: <strong>Delayed Gratification<\/strong> and how budgeting for the long term can bring better rewards; The distinction between\u00a0<strong>Need vs. Want<\/strong>; <strong>Budgeting<\/strong> for savings; <strong>Risk vs. Reward<\/strong>, as demonstrated through a card game; and the power of a <strong>Piggy Bank<\/strong>.
